March 1, 1963: Day of the Week

March 1, 1963 was the 60th day of the year 1963 in the Gregorian calendar. There were 305 days remaining until the end of the year. The day of the week was Friday.

Zodiac & Birthstone

Pisces is the zodiac sign of a person born on this day. Aquamarine is the modern birthstone for this month. Jade is the mystical birthstone from Tibetan origin that dates back over a thousand years.

Rabbit is the mythical animal and Water is the element for a person born on this day if we consider the very old art of Chinese astrology (or Chinese zodiac).
